U.S. v. CASTANEDA-LOZOYA

No. 15-40022.

812 F.3d 457 (2016)

UNITED STATES of America, Plaintiff-Appellee v. Arturo CASTANEDA-LOZOYA, also known as Jose Castaneda-Lozoya, Defendant-Appellant.

United States Court of Appeals, Fifth Circuit.

February 4, 2016.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Terri-Lei O'Malley , Assistant U.S. Attorney, Renata Ann Gowie , Assistant U.S. Attorney, U.S. Attorney's Office, Houston, TX, for Plaintiff-Appellee.

Marjorie A. Meyers , Federal Public Defender, Michael Lance Herman , Assistant Federal Public Defender, Laura Fletcher Leavitt , Margaret Christina Ling , Assistant Federal Public Defender, Assistant Federal Public Defender, Federal Public Defender's Office, Houston, TX, for Defendant-Appellant.

Before HIGGINBOTHAM, SOUTHWICK, and HIGGINSON, Circuit Judges.


Arturo Castaneda-Lozoya pled guilty to illegal reentry. He had previously been convicted of a sexual assault. The district court determined this prior conviction subjected Castaneda to a 20-year statutory maximum sentence. Castaneda appeals, challenging the district court's determination. We AFFIRM.
